The Cape
The Cape is a freehold apartment development in District 15 (Marine Parade / Katong / Joo Chiat). It has 14 recorded private transactions. Latest sale: $1,190,000 (May 2025, 54 sqm, floors 06-10). Median $2,092/sqft. Prices up 13.1% over the period.

Price by floor
| Floor band | Median psf | Transactions |
|---|---|---|
| 01-05 | $1,712 | 2 |
| 06-10 | $2,065 | 6 |
| 11-15 | $2,119 | 6 |
Recent transactions
| Date | Floor | Type | Area | Price | psf |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| May 2025 | 06-10 | Resale | 54 sqm | $1,190,000 | $2,047 |
| Apr 2025 | 06-10 | Resale | 57 sqm | $1,238,000 | $2,018 |
| Apr 2025 | 06-10 | Resale | 54 sqm | $1,210,000 | $2,082 |
| Mar 2025 | 11-15 | Resale | 90 sqm | $2,100,000 | $2,168 |
| Feb 2025 | 06-10 | Resale | 55 sqm | $1,250,000 | $2,111 |
| Jan 2025 | 11-15 | Resale | 122 sqm | $3,000,000 | $2,285 |
| Nov 2024 | 11-15 | Resale | 107 sqm | $2,440,000 | $2,119 |
| Jun 2024 | 11-15 | Resale | 110 sqm | $2,488,888 | $2,102 |
| Jan 2024 | 06-10 | Resale | 79 sqm | $1,850,000 | $2,176 |
| Oct 2023 | 01-05 | Resale | 60 sqm | $1,240,000 | $1,920 |
| Aug 2022 | 06-10 | Resale | 53 sqm | $1,138,000 | $1,995 |
| Jul 2022 | 11-15 | Resale | 57 sqm | $1,300,000 | $2,119 |
| Oct 2021 | 11-15 | Resale | 110 sqm | $2,048,888 | $1,730 |
| Oct 2021 | 01-05 | Resale | 59 sqm | $955,000 | $1,504 |

About The Cape
The Cape sits at the upper end of District 15 (Marine Parade / Katong / Joo Chiat) as a freehold apartment development, with a median of $2,092 psf dearer than roughly 84% of nearby projects. It has a relatively light transaction record, with 14 sales between 2021-10 and 2025-05, ranging from $955,000 to $3,000,000. The most recent transaction was a 54 sqm unit (floors 06-10) at $1,190,000 in May 2025, and the median is $2,092 psf. Over the data window, prices here are up about 13.1% (about 3.5% a year). All transaction data is sourced from the Urban Redevelopment Authority (URA) and updated regularly.
